LPN/LPTN Articulation Credit--What it means
Based on the Arkansas Nursing Articulation Model, LPNs and LPTNs who meet the following criteria are eligible to receive credit for core nursing courses by validation (without testing). The credit is held in "escrow" until after the student has successfully completed all UCA BSN degree requirements.
- 0 to 12 Months after Graduation
- Graduate of an NLNAC accredited program
- No work experience required
- 12+ Months after Graduation
- Graduate of an NLNAC accredited program
- At least 1000 hours of nursing employment during the past 12 months
Articulation through testing is available if above employment hours are not met. Graduates of non-NLNAC accredited programs are handled on an individual basis.

Credit Through Articulation Courses (13 Hours)* |
NURS 2310 Pharmacology |
| NURS 2505 Concepts of Professional Nursing |
NURS 2510 Caring for the Medical-Surgical Patient |
*The 2nd number represents the number of credit hours
